Introduction
This chapter describes how to review measurement results. It covers:
.
The available plot and curve types.
.
Warnings and errors how these appear in the views.
.
The Size History view. This includes the method for selecting records in
the Size History view. This is the basis for all operations on records edit
-
ing, printing, averaging, etc. It also describes how to re-analyse (edit), find
and delete records.
.
The other types of Result view these sections show how results are dis
-
played in the Particle Size Distribution, Derived Parameters and Measure
-
ment Parameters windows, also other window types.
.
Averaging data this is used to analyse different phases within a spray.
.
User size bands how to change these bands to focus on a particular area of
the distribution.
.
Curve Fit this is used to provide compatibility with data from older laser
diffraction systems.
.
Using overlays to compare results.
.
Problems which lead to poor data this describes the effects of vignetting
and beam steering, and how to solve these problems.
.
Data Handling options data handling means excluding from the analysis
the data obtained from specified detectors. This can be used to cure beam
steer and vignetting problems.
